1.timeout变量知多少 打开mysql,用show variables like '%timeout%'命令一看,不看不知道,一看吓一跳,结果如下面所示,这么多timeout相关变量,一下就吓尿了。。原来对mysql的了解原来是如此的不够,好了,这么些timeout究竟各自是什么意思,花了一下午去学习,做了几个小实验,总算明白了一二,如有错误,请不吝赐教啊。 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 mysql> show variableslik
2024-11-08CMD下telnet测试业务端口一片黑,一会儿后就退出了(明显端口是通) 可能的网络结构为A链路负载--->B防火墙--->C防火墙--->D代理服务器--->E应用服务器 B防火墙没有放行相关源IP访问业务端口能通是因为到负载的端口是通的 因此无法正常访问对应端口的web页面 B防火墙配置了策略生效时间和放行源IP后而在未生效时段测试 CMD下telnet测试业务端口一片黑,很快就退出了 mobaXterm测试业务端口是否通提示Connected,又很快断开Connection closed
2024-11-08mysql是跨平台的非常强大的小型数据库软件,在windows环境下,不安装mysql workbench以及mysql命令行如何使用mysql呢?可以在cmd命令行中使用mysql。下面学识网小编为大家讲述如何在windows下将mysql添加到环境变量中,以使得在cmd命令行中运行mysql。 1、控制面板-》系统和安全-》系统-》高级系统设置-》环境变量-》编辑用户变量-》选中Path-》 -》确定 参考 另外: 在配置环境变量的时候,大家都会经历过一步,那就是现在用户变量里定义一
2024-11-081、声明主键 using System; using System.ComponentModel.DataAnnotations; namespace MvcGuestbook.Models { public class Guestbook { [Key] public int No{get;set;} ... } } 2、声明必填字段 using System; using System.ComponentModel.DataAnnotations; namespace MvcG
2024-11-08引言 当我们在使用mybatis的时候,可能会遇到批量插入和更新数据的问题。如果数据一条一条的更新或插入,那么每一条数据都会涉及到一次数据库的操作,包括操作网络IO以及磁盘IO,可想而知,效率是非常低下的。现在我们都很少直接使用原生的jdbc操作数据库,而是使用比较成熟的ORM框架,现在就让我们一起来学习,如何使用mybatis批量更新和插入数据。 批量模式 总下来批量处理共有两种模式,foreach动态标签拼接SQL语句和使用BatchExecutor批处理器 foreach拼接SQL 在my
2024-11-081,初步了解磁盘 机械磁盘是计算机中唯的一个机械设备, 特点是慢,容量大,价格便宜。 磁盘上面的光面,由数不清的小磁铁构成,我们知道磁铁是有n/s极的,这刚好与二进制的01相对应,操作系统也是以01来读写,所以改变数据等于对01做改变,也就是在对小磁铁的n/s极做改变。 可以看到磁盘中有一条杠在盘面上,这就是磁头,磁头与盘面不接触。 磁头摆动,定位磁道。 磁盘盘片旋转:定位扇区 扇区:是磁盘存储数据的基本单位(基本上512字节) 读写磁盘,是从一扇区来读的而不是字节,所以磁盘是块设备。 磁盘的
2024-11-08API使Java应用程序可以与数据库进行交互。 1.入门 2.声明 该Statement没有缓存,适用于简单和静态的SQL语句,例如CREATE或DROP。 在Statement ,我们在SQL中构造条件或参数的方式易于进行SQL注入,请记住不要使用引号和特殊字符。 statement.execute(sql) –通常用于DDL,例如CREATE或DROP statement.executeUpdate(sql) –通常用于DML,例如INSERT,UPDATE,
2024-11-08监控mysql: mysql的性能指标: MySQL的性能指标是用来评估和监控MySQL数据库系统性能的关键指标。以下是一些常见的MySQL性能指标: 这些指标可以帮助您评估MySQL数据库的性能状况,并进行性能优化和故障排除。使用监控工具和性能分析工具可以更方便地收集和分析这些指标。 如何监控这些指标: 查询响应时间: Bash脚本监控: #!/bin/bash # MySQL连接信息 MYSQL_HOST="localhost" MYSQL_PORT="3306" MYSQL_USE
2024-11-08随着大数据时代的来临,MongoDB作为一款高性能的NoSQL数据库,因其灵活的文档模型、水平扩展能力以及丰富的查询语言,已成为众多企业和开发者处理海量数据的首选工具。 断言是MongoDB内部错误检测的重要机制。监控易工具对MongoDB的断言情况进行了详细监控,包括消息断言、常规断言、计数器roll over次数等。这些指标反映了数据库内部操作的健康状况。通过对断言的监控,运维人员可以及时发现潜在的问题并进行处理,避免数据库内部错误影响业务运行。 三、连接数与游标监控 连接数
2024-11-08环境:Ubuntu 16.04 ; Mysql 5.7问题:mysql root登录密码 忘记了 1.登录MySQL $ mysql -u root -p 输入密码,如果登录成功下面的就不用看了;如果提示出错,则我们尝试启用安全模式登入MySQL,这样可以绕过密码登入,登入后再修改密码。 2.安全模式登入MySQL 1 $ sudo /etc/init.d/mysql stop 2 3 [sudo] hee 的密码: 4 [ ok ] Stopping mysql (via systemc
2024-11-08